Florida Senate - 2025 SB 532 By Senator Ingoglia 11-00396-25 2025532__ 1 A bill to be entitled 2 An act relating to toll payments; amending s. 338.155, 3 F.S.; exempting certain disabled veterans from the 4 required payment of tolls for the use of toll 5 facilities; reenacting s. 316.1001(1), F.S., relating 6 to the required payment of tolls on toll facilities 7 and penalties, to incorporate the amendment made to s. 8 338.155, F.S., in a reference thereto; providing an 9 effective date. 10 11 Be It Enacted by the Legislature of the State of Florida: 12 13 Section 1. Paragraph (a) of subsection (1) of section 14 338.155, Florida Statutes, is amended to read: 15 338.155 Payment of toll on toll facilities required; 16 exemptions.— 17 (1)(a) A person may not use a toll facility without payment 18 of tolls, except: 19 1. An employee of the agency operating the toll project 20 when using the toll facility on official state business. 21 2. State military personnel while on official military 22 business. 23 3. A person with a disability as provided in subsection 24 (3). 25 4. A person exempt from toll payment by the authorizing 26 resolution for bonds issued to finance the facility. 27 5. A person exempt on a temporary basis where use of such 28 toll facility is required as a detour route. 29 6. A law enforcement officer operating an official vehicle 30 while on official law enforcement business. 31 7. A person operating a fire vehicle while on official 32 business or a rescue vehicle while on official business. 33 8. A person participating in the funeral procession of a 34 law enforcement officer or firefighter killed in the line of 35 duty. 36 9. A person who has been determined by the United States 37 Department of Veterans Affairs or its predecessor to have a 38 service-connected 100-percent disability rating for compensation 39 or who has been determined to have a service-connected 40 disability rating of 100 percent and is in receipt of disability 41 retirement pay from any branch of the United States Armed 42 Services. 43 Section 2. For the purpose of incorporating the amendment 44 made by this act to section 338.155, Florida Statutes, in a 45 reference thereto, subsection (1) of section 316.1001, Florida 46 Statutes, is reenacted to read: 47 316.1001 Payment of toll on toll facilities required; 48 penalties.— 49 (1) A person may not use any toll facility without payment 50 of tolls, except as provided in s. 338.155. Failure to pay a 51 prescribed toll is a noncriminal traffic infraction, punishable 52 as a moving violation under chapter 318. 53 Section 3. This act shall take effect July 1, 2025.
